Position Overview

We are seeking an experienced and proactive HR Executive / Manager to join our Human Resource Department, with strong expertise in Industrial Relations (IR) compliance, employee benefits, contractual hiring, and in-house staffing management. The ideal candidate will have hands-on experience with statutory compliance, handling third-party contracts, and employee lifecycle management within a dynamic organizational environment.

Key Responsibilities

  • IR & Statutory Compliance
  • Ensure adherence to all applicable labor laws and statutory regulations (PF, ESI, Gratuity, Bonus, etc.).
  • Coordinate with legal advisors and government authorities for labor inspections and compliance reports.
  • Maintain documentation related to audits, licenses, and compliance certifications.
  • Contractual Hiring & Vendor Management
  • Manage and coordinate with third-party manpower agencies for contractual staffing needs.
  • Draft, evaluate, and negotiate staffing contracts and SLAs.
  • Ensure timely onboarding, documentation, and verification of contractual employees.
  • In-House Staffing Operations
  • Handle the full cycle of recruitment, onboarding, and induction for in-house staff.
  • Manage attendance, leave records, and payroll inputs.
  • Handle grievance redressal and maintain positive employee relations.
  • Employee Benefits Administration
  • Implement and monitor employee benefit programs such as insurance, wellness programs, and bonus structures.
  • Liaise with vendors for group medical coverage and other employee benefit schemes.
  • HRMIS & Documentation
  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date employee records and HR MIS reports.
  • Generate periodic reports for headcount, attrition, and compliance updates.

Required Skills &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s/Master’s deg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, or related field.
  • Minimum 3+ years of experience in:
  • IR Compliance
  • Contractual Hiring & Staffing
  • Employee Benefits Administration
  • Sound knowledge of Indian labor laws and statutory regulations.
  • Proficiency in MS Office and HR software/tools.
  • Strong communication, negotiation, and interpersonal skills.
  • Experience working in infrastructure, construction, or manufacturing sectors preferred.
